What a personal loan costs in Edmonton

Personal loans are closed-end installment debt, so the monthly payment and the payoff date are known from the start.

The advertised interest rate leaves out fees that the APR captures, which is why APR is the number to weigh; try the personal loan calculator before you apply.

Lenders weigh your credit history, income and debts when they set the rate, and the term you choose then determines how that rate compounds into total cost.

Most lenders offer pre-qualification with a soft credit pull, so you can see an estimated rate and amount without affecting your credit score.

Kentucky lending rules that apply in Edmonton

Where a figure is not published by the state, the row points to the source instead of guessing.

RuleDetailSource
Maximum legal interest rate (usury cap)Up to 19% per annum, or 4% over the 90-day commercial-paper discount rate, whichever is less (by written agreement)
Source says: "At a per annum rate not to exceed four percent (4%) in excess of the discount rate on ninety (90) day commercial paper ... or nineteen percent (19%), whichever is less".
Kentucky Legislative Research Commission (Kentucky Revised Statutes)

How to compare offers in Edmonton

Run through this list before signing anything in Edmonton:

  1. Pull your free credit reports and dispute any error — it is the cheapest way to improve the rate you are offered.
  2. Run your figures through the personal loan calculator on this site so you know the payment before a lender quotes one.
  3. Pre-qualify with at least three lenders and compare the APR, not the interest rate.
  4. Check that the lender is licensed in Kentucky using the regulator named above.
  5. Read the disclosure for origination fees and any prepayment penalty before you sign.

Does a personal loan in Edmonton require collateral?
Unsecured personal loans do not require collateral. A secured loan, such as a home-equity or auto-secured loan, does — and it puts the pledged asset at risk if you default.
Will shopping for a loan in Edmonton hurt my credit?
Pre-qualification usually uses a soft credit pull that does not affect your score. A full application triggers a hard inquiry, which may lower your score by a few points temporarily.
